Output 789903a434b14101140a68f0b06e34e476618b8da44cf8a13fe639201a87e9d4:1

value
2904
script pubkey
OP_0 OP_PUSHBYTES_20 649f4e8e12d4245e1e86de315d3b897b37ac53ea
address
tb1qvj05arsj6sj9u85xmcc46wuf0vm6c5l2662ezq
transaction
789903a434b14101140a68f0b06e34e476618b8da44cf8a13fe639201a87e9d4
confirmations
65637
spent
true